A. Six points taken from the letters of ‘Father’ spelling out the word FATHER.

B.

1. F – Faithful.

Faithfulness needs to be in two main areas, faithful to God and faithful to your wife.

Read Deuteronomy 10:12-22. Discuss the five basic ‘do’s’.

1. Fear (reverent awe that we owe God, simply because He is the Lord).

2. Live in the way that pleases Him.

3. Love Him as He deserves.

4. Serve Him with everything you are.

5. Keep His commands.

2. A – Available (to the family)

Read in Deuteronomy 6:7. What is the key ingredient for a father to do this?

3. T – Teachable.

Read 1 Timothy 4.7-8 about Paul’s instruction to his son in the faith, a young pastor Timothy. What does he say about the value of Godly training?

So how can we continue to train ourselves to be Godly and to be a good teacher to our families? Consider the following….

· Be an example of what you teach and in the way that you live, your love, your faith and your purity. (1 Timothy 4:12)

· Keep a close watch on yourself and your teaching. (1 Timothy 4:16)

· Teach effectively and be patient. (2 Timothy 2:24)

· Gently teach. (2 Timothy 2:25)

· Remain faithful to what you have been taught. (2 Timothy 3:14)

· All Scripture is useful to teach us all things (2 Timothy 3:16)

4. H – Happy and Fun – not a grump.

Nobody wants to be around a grump, and that includes your kids! We should have fun and try not to take life too seriously. God doesn’t want you to be grumpy …. He wants you to be Joyful.

Read Galatians 5:22-23. It’s not about how much of the Holy Spirit we have, but more about how much the Holy Spirit has of us!

5. E – Expressive.

How you and I show our love and affection to our sons, is teaching them how to show and express their love to their future wives and children. We are forging the future generation now.

And if your daughter doesn’t find her love and acceptance from you as her father – she will look for it from other meneven while she is married.

And express your love to your children freely, in all things.

These are all expressive traits, ones that every Christian man should be expressing to his family.

6. R – Reliable.

Read Proverbs 3:3. Are you these things even when the chips are down?

God has never ever given up on you, no matter how much you have failed Him.

We need to stand up and never give up on our wives or our children.

· When they fail us – love and forgive them.

· When we have failed them, seek both God’s and their forgiveness- and then we need to forgive ourselves.

God’s grace was given freely to us – so we should give it freely to them.

Read Ephesians 4:31-32.

B. Watch the dvd ‘Courageous’.

This movie, when lived out in our lives will transform us, from the inside out.

We are called to be courageous men, fighting for our families.

Read the resolution that the men in the movie vowed to do.

The Resolution Message:

"I do solemnly resolve before God to take full responsibility for myself, my wife, and my children.

I WILL love them, protect them, serve them, and teach them the Word of God as the spiritual leader of my home.

I WILL be faithful to my wife, to love and honour her, and be willing to lay down my life for her as Jesus Christ did for me.

I WILL bless my children and teach them to love God with all of their hearts, all of their minds, and all of their strength.

I WILL train them to honour authority and live responsibly.

I WILL confront evil, pursue justice, and love mercy.

I WILL pray for others and treat them with kindness, respect, and compassion.

I WILL work diligently to provide for the needs of my family.

I WILL forgive those who have wronged me and reconcile with those I have wronged.

I WILL learn from my mistakes, repent of my sins, and walk with integrity as a man answerable to God.

I WILL seek to honour God, be faithful to His church, obey His Word, and do His will.

I WILL courageously work with the strength God provides to fulfil this resolution for the rest of my life and for His glory.

As for me and my house, we will serve the Lord. Joshua 24:15.”

Read 1 Corinthians 16:13-14. Paul charged the Corinthian church with this verse until his next visit, I also charge you with the same until our Lord returns.

“Be on your guard. Stand true to what you believe. Be courageous. Be strong. And everything you do must be done with love” NLT
